System.Bindings.Outputs.TBindingOutput.MakeLocation
Delphi
function MakeLocation(AObject: TObject; const PropertyName: String): TLocationRec; overload;
function MakeLocation(Scope: IScope; const Expr: string; out LocationRec: TLocationRec): Boolean; overload;
C++
TLocationRec __fastcall MakeLocation(System::TObject* AObject, const System::UnicodeString PropertyName)/* overload */;
bool __fastcall MakeLocation(System::Bindings::Evalprotocol::_di_IScope Scope, const System::UnicodeString Expr, /* out */ TLocationRec &LocationRec)/* overload */;
プロパティ
種類 | 可視性 | ソース | ユニット | 親 |
---|---|---|---|---|
function | protected | System.Bindings.Outputs.pas System.Bindings.Outputs.hpp |
System.Bindings.Outputs | TBindingOutput |
説明
指定された出力ペアに対する出力場所を生成します。
MakeLocation メソッドは、AObject
および PropertyName
パラメータによって指定される出力ペアに対する出力場所を生成します。MakeLocation にはオーバーロード メソッドが 2 つあります。 第 1 メソッドは上記で説明されていますが、第 2 MakeLocation オーバーロード メソッドは、次のパラメータと共に呼び出す必要があります:
フィールド | 意味 |
Scope
|
バインディング スコープ |
Expr
|
バインディング式 |
LocationRec
|
オブジェクトとプロパティから構成される、出力ペア。 |